IB/isert: Initialize T10-PI resources

Introduce pi_context to hold relevant RDMA protection resources.
We eliminate data_key_valid boolean and replace it with indicators
container to indicate:
- Is the descriptor protected (registered via signature MR)
- Is the data_mr key valid (can spare LOCAL_INV WR)
- Is the prot_mr key valid (can spare LOCAL_INV WR)
- Is the sig_mr key valid (can spare LOCAL_INV WR)

Upon connection establishment check if network portal is T10-PI
enabled and allocate T10-PI resources if necessary, allocate
signature enabled memory regions and mark connection queue-pair
as signature enabled.
